Upload Octeth To The Server
After setting up your server, you need to transfer the Octeth installation package from your local computer to the server. You can download the latest Octeth package from the Octeth Client Area.
Download Octeth Package
- Log in to the Octeth Client Area
- Navigate to your active Octeth license
- Download the latest version (e.g.,
oempro-rel-v5.7.2.zip) - Save it to your
~/Downloads/directory
Upload to Server
You can use either rsync (recommended) or scp to transfer the file to your server.
Option 1: Using rsync (Recommended)
The rsync command provides progress indication and resume capability:
rsync -avz --progress -e "ssh -p 22" ~/Downloads/oempro-rel-v5.7.2.zip root@203.0.113.10:/opt/Parameters explained:
-a: Archive mode (preserves permissions, timestamps)-v: Verbose output-z: Compress data during transfer--progress: Show transfer progress-e "ssh -p 22": Use SSH on port 22
Option 2: Using scp
Alternatively, use the simpler scp command:
scp -P 22 ~/Downloads/oempro-rel-v5.7.2.zip root@203.0.113.10:/opt/File Size
The Octeth package is approximately 200-300 MB. Upload time will depend on your internet connection speed.
Verify Upload
SSH into your server and verify the file was uploaded successfully:
ssh root@203.0.113.10 -p 22
ls -lh /opt/oempro-rel-v5.7.2.zipYou should see the file size and confirmation that the file exists in /opt/.
Important
Replace 203.0.113.10 with your actual server IP address and oempro-rel-v5.7.2.zip with your downloaded version filename.
